Brand new watering cans can be a pricey purchase for something that does such a simple task. Instead, hit up a second-hand store, flea market or yard sale.
How much you can expect to spend on a watering can. Small, basic watering cans start at roughly $10-$15, while large, durable outdoor ones can cost $30-$50.
